タイトル |
Performance Evaluation A Multipath Routing Method using Available Bandwidths on OpenFlow Networks |

抄録 |
OSPF (Open Shortest Path First) is a well-known routing protocol in the Internet. OSPF routing is based on the cost of each link, which is calculated from physical bandwidth. However, it causes traffic congestions at links where heavy traffic is concentrated. Even if there are alternative routes, where available bandwidths are enough to avoid congestions, OSPF cannot use such alternative routes to avoid the congestions. We focus on OpenFlow technology, which separates network control function from switches for flexible routing. We proposed a multipath routing method based on available bandwidth by using OpenFlow technology, in order to improve throughputs. In this paper, we evaluate the proposed method about estimation control packets. |
